Qamata

Qamata is a small town in , , , . From 1963 to 1994, it was part of the semi-autonomous Transkei, and before that of western Tembuland.

  • Type: Locality
  • Description: small town in Intsika Yethu Municipality, Chris Hani District (formerly St. Mark’s District), Eastern Cape Province, South Africa
